DIG.I.T.ABLE

DIGital Inclusive Trainers for AccessiBLE Education

➥ Erasmus +

DIG.I.T.ABLE is a project that intends to define a training standard for inclusive digital trainers, implement a VET training standard and transfer to participants innovative teaching approaches, engagement strategies and user-friendly tools for the development of learner centered inclusive digital trainings. The project will aim to use ICT for people with disabilities, facilitating the use of online service, the content and removing barriers. Moreover, it is focused on 3 levels, respectively access to web platforms from users with disabilities, contents of learning and activities.

OBJECTIVES
  1. Improve the alignment between the skills of professional trainers and the needs of the labor market through new transversal digital skills applied to training
  2. Expand the job opportunities of professional trainers through the acquisition of inclusive teaching skills that allow to involve learners with training needs
  3. Improve the attractiveness of online continuing professional training through dynamic, interactive and engaging digital approaches and tools
  4. Expand the professional opportunities of workers with sensory disabilities by promoting access to accessible and inclusive online professional training
  5. Increase quality and impact of the activities implemented by continuing vocational training organizations, through the exchange of good practices for the development of the inclusive digital skills of their staff, in order to reach an ever wider target of learners.
RESULTS
  1. Inclusive Digital Trainer Curriculum
  2. Training for the inclusive digital trainer
  3. Replicability Toolkit
